GEO5有限元渗流模块如何提高计算收敛性

  GEO5有限元渗流模块计算不收敛时,应适当简化模型、结合实际经验调整相关参数可增加计算的收敛性。下面以近期某客户发来的项目为例,说明如何简化模型及调整哪些参数。

  该项目为土石坝渗流分析,模型如下所示:

blob.png

  加密网格后,显示如下:

blob.png

  由于模型过于复杂,划分网格后现错误提示如下:

blob.png

  在GEO5有限元中,当网格划分出现过多错误提示时,若不修改,可能会导致计算结果不收敛。因此需要适当的简化模型,针对本项目,简化之处有:

  1、模型中有些地方较复杂,建议简化,以提高网格划分质量,如下图:

blob.png

blob.png

  简化后,如下:

blob.png

blob.png

  此时再划分网格,软件不再显示网格质量差的提示。

  2、大坝最上方为混凝土墙,可以直接用不排水边界条件代替即可,简化模型。

blob.png

  重新划分完网格之后,此时软件不再有错误提示,显示如下:

blob.png

注:针对复杂模型,建议地层线用dxf多段线导入,其他内部点线用dxf模板导入后用有限元中的自由点和自由线定义,这样方便后期修改,本模型中内部点线就是这样建成的。

GEO5多段线建模,点击这里查看。

  修改完模型之后,计算结果还是不收敛,最后查明原因为相关渗透参数输入不正确。将渗透系数修改完之后计算收敛,结果如下图所示:

blob.png

注:关于渗透系数如何取值,点击这里查看软件自带帮助中的相关说明。

  至此,关于有限元渗流模块中的注意事项至此结束,如有更好的想法欢迎在下方留言讨论。

案例源文件:有限元渗流稳定分析-简化- modified van Genuchten.rar

0 个评论

要回答文章请先登录注册